Tips for a Smooth Transition to Daylight Saving Time #
Daylight Saving Time is approaching, and while many people have not prepared for the time change, there are still things you can do to make the transition easier. Experts recommend gradually adjusting your sleep schedule by going to bed 15 or 20 minutes earlier each night leading up to the time change. Alternatively, you can simply set your clocks ahead one hour on the day before and adjust your daily routines accordingly. It’s also important to prioritize sleep hygiene by limiting caffeine and alcohol intake, maintaining a consistent sleep schedule, and avoiding excessive screen time before bed. Additionally, parents can help their children adjust by understanding the potential mood changes caused by the time change and ensuring they get enough sleep. Remember, getting enough sleep is crucial for overall health and well-being.
